Output 58b40684495a5503aa0389750bec244c5a308ad79de1e951b89a371a98b983c9:80

value
151141
script pubkey
OP_0 OP_PUSHBYTES_20 52179fcfa14d03430ee51c504e5df7b5f5eeaa74
address
bc1q2gtelnapf5p5xrh9r3gyuh0hkh67a2n5j7nlq3
transaction
58b40684495a5503aa0389750bec244c5a308ad79de1e951b89a371a98b983c9